Element X is a radioactive isotope such that its mass decreases by 67% every year. If

an experiment starts out with 740 grams of Element X, write a function to represent
the mass of the sample after t years, where the daily rate of change can be found
from a constant in the function. Round all coefficients in the function to four decimal
places. Also, determine the percentage rate of change per day, to the nearest
hundredth of a percent.

Answer:

f(t)=740(0.9970)^365t

0.30% decrease per day
